Currency Pair AUD/GYD: An Overview

The currency pair AUD/GYD represents the exchange rate between the Australian Dollar (AUD) and the Guyanese Dollar (GYD). Understanding these currencies and their exchange rates can be crucial for both investors and travelers.

Australian Dollar (AUD)

The Australian Dollar, often abbreviated as AUD, is the official currency of Australia. It was introduced in 1966 and has since become one of the most traded currencies in the world. AUD is known for its stability and is often used as a reserve currency. The Australian economy is heavily reliant on commodity exports, which means that AUD can be influenced by changes in commodity prices.

Guyanese Dollar (GYD)

The Guyanese Dollar, abbreviated as GYD, is the official currency of Guyana. GYD has a long history, being introduced as early as 1839. The Guyanese economy is smaller and more vulnerable to external shocks compared to Australia, which can lead to greater fluctuations in the value of GYD. The country's economy is heavily dependent on agriculture and mining, particularly gold and bauxite.
